AI Summary

  • Alabama state individual income tax return forms for the 2011 tax year and thereafter shall include a check-off designation allowing taxpayers to contribute $1, $5, $10, or more of their state income tax refund to the Alabama Veterinary Medical Foundation for the Spay-Neuter Program.

  • Joint tax return filers may each independently designate a contribution amount by marking an "X" in the appropriate box on the state income tax form.

  • The Department of Revenue shall annually calculate total designated contributions and deposit the amounts to the Alabama Veterinary Medical Foundation, after deducting administrative costs not to exceed 10 percent of revenue collected.

  • The Commissioner of the Department of Revenue is authorized to prescribe forms, rules, and regulations necessary to implement and administer the program.

  • The act becomes effective on the first day of the third month following passage and gubernatorial approval.
